About Xiaojuan Li

Xiaojuan Li is a scholar working on Radiology, Nuclear Medicine and Imaging, Molecular Biology, Spectroscopy, Genetics and Oncology, having authored 33 papers that have together received 1.4k indexed citations. Recurring topics across this work include Monoclonal and Polyclonal Antibodies Research (9 papers), Advanced MRI Techniques and Applications (8 papers), Protein purification and stability (7 papers), Mass Spectrometry Techniques and Applications (6 papers), Glycosylation and Glycoproteins Research (5 papers), MRI in cancer diagnosis (4 papers), Advanced Proteomics Techniques and Applications (4 papers) and Glioma Diagnosis and Treatment (4 papers). The work is most often cited by research in Radiology, Nuclear Medicine and Imaging (736 citations), Genetics (312 citations), Spectroscopy (233 citations), Molecular Biology (512 citations) and Biochemistry (40 citations). Xiaojuan Li has collaborated with scholars based in United States, China and United Kingdom. Frequent co-authors include Sarah J. Nelson, Andrea Pirzkall, Peter B. O’Connor, Cheng Lin, Tracy R. McKnight, Susan M. Chang, Edward E. Graves, Ying Lü, William P. Dillon and Joonmi Oh. Their work appears in journals such as Analytical Chemistry, Journal of the American Society for Mass Spectrometry, Journal of Magnetic Resonance Imaging, International Journal of Radiation Oncology*Biology*Physics and Analytical Biochemistry.
